How they compare

Sudan currently reports 65.8% against 64.0% in Mongolia, a difference of 1.8%.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 14 shared years of data; in 2004 it was Mongolia ahead.

Mongolia ranks 59th and Sudan ranks 58th of 97 countries.

Mongolia has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Mongolia Sudan Difference Ahead
2000s 60.9% 43.2% 17.7% Mongolia
2010s 63.1% 58.2% 4.9% Mongolia

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
